Mary Hanson-Roberts (born 1947, died December 16, 2020),[1][2] was a comic book artist and writer who lived in Florida, USA.

Fandom involvement[edit]

As part of the furry art scene, Mary was an artist guest of honor at ConFurence 10 (1999) and at Midwest FurFest 2001, wrote and drew the long-running serial Here Comes a Candle in Furrlough, and contributed to numerous furry/anthro/funny animal fanzines, including Centaurs Gatherum and Huzzah.

Art[edit]

Mary displays has an affinity for colored pencil drawings of cats, kittens, and dragons, which she showcased at convention art shows.

She did illustrations for two sets of tarot cards: the Hanson Roberts Deck[3] and the The Whimsical Tarot Deck, as well as color and line for a re-issue of the Universal Waite Tarot Deck.[4][5]
